Izinto eziluncedo kunye nokungalunganga kwe-hydraulic

Izinto eziluncedo kwi-hydraulics

Xa kuthelekiswa nokuhanjiswa koomatshini kunye nokuhanjiswa kombane, ukuhanjiswa kwehydraulic kunezi nzuzo zilandelayo:

1. Iinxalenye ezahlukeneyo zokuhanjiswa kwe-hydraulic zinokulungelelaniswa kwaye zilungelelaniswe ngokuguquguqukayo ngokweemfuno.

2. Ubunzima bokukhanya, ubungakanani obuncinci, inertia encinci yentshukumo kunye nokuphendula ngokukhawuleza.

3. Kulula ukuyisebenzisa kunye nokulawula, kwaye inokuqonda uluhlu olubanzi lwesantya solawulo lwesantya (ulawulo lwesantya ukuya kuthi ga kwi-2000: 1).

4. Inokuqonda ukhuseleko lomthwalo ogqithisileyo ngokuzenzekelayo.

5. Ioyile yamaminerali isetyenziswa ngokubanzi njengendawo yokusebenza, kwaye indawo eshukumayo ehambelanayo inokuthanjiswa ngokwayo, kwaye ubomi benkonzo bude;

6. Kulula ukuqonda intshukumo yomgca/

7. Kulula ukuqaphela ukuzenzekelayo komatshini.Xa ulawulo oludibeneyo lwe-electro-hydraulic lwamkelwa, kungekuphela nje inqanaba eliphezulu lenkqubo yolawulo oluzenzekelayo, kodwa nolawulo olukude lunokufezekiswa.

Ukungalungi kwee-hydraulics

1. Ngenxa yokuchasana okukhulu kunye nokuvuza kokuhamba kwamanzi, ukusebenza kakuhle kuphantsi.Ukuba ayiphathwanga kakuhle, ukuvuza akusayi kungcolisa isiza kuphela, kodwa kunokubangela iingozi zomlilo nokudubula.

2. Ekubeni ukusebenza okusebenzayo kuchaphazeleka lula ngokutshintsha kweqondo lokushisa, akufanelekanga ukusebenza phantsi kweemeko eziphezulu kakhulu okanye eziphantsi.

3. Ukuchaneka kokwenziwa kwezixhobo zehydraulic kuphezulu, ngoko ke ixabiso liyabiza kakhulu.

4. Ngenxa yokuvuza kwe-liquid medium kunye nefuthe le-compressibility, umlinganiselo oqinileyo wokuhambisa awukwazi ukufunyanwa.

5. Akulula ukufumana isizathu xa ukuhanjiswa kwe-hydraulic kungaphumeleli;ukusetyenziswa kunye nokugcinwa kufuna umgangatho ophezulu wobugcisa.
